Capturing Information in Real Time
Digital note-taking apps make it easier to record key points while a meeting is happening. Instead of trying to remember everything later, you can write down ideas, decisions, and tasks as they come up. This helps reduce the risk of missing important details.
Typing notes is often faster than writing by hand, which allows you to keep up with the flow of conversation. Many apps also support quick formatting, such as bullet points or checklists, making it easier to organize your thoughts as you go. This real-time capture helps you stay focused and engaged during the meeting.
Organizing Notes for Easy Review
One of the main advantages of digital tools is how easily you can organize your notes. Apps like Notion, Evernote, and Microsoft OneNote allow you to create folders, tags, and categories. This makes it simple to group notes by project, client, or topic.
When your notes are organized, reviewing them becomes much easier. You can quickly find what you need without searching through pages of scattered information. This structure helps reinforce what you learned during the meeting and makes it easier to follow up on tasks later.
Using Search and Highlight Features
Digital note-taking apps often include search functions that let you find specific words or phrases within seconds. This can be especially useful when you need to revisit a detail from a past meeting. Instead of relying on memory, you can locate the exact information quickly.
Highlighting and formatting tools also help important points stand out. You can mark key decisions, deadlines, or action items so they are easy to spot later. These features make your notes more useful and improve how well you retain important information over time.
Supporting Better Follow-Up and Action
Taking notes is only helpful if you use them after the meeting. Digital apps make it easier to turn notes into action. Many tools allow you to create task lists or link notes to project management systems, helping you stay organized.
After a meeting, reviewing your notes and updating your tasks can improve your follow-through. You are less likely to forget what needs to be done, and you can act on decisions more quickly. This connection between notes and action supports better productivity and accountability.

Building a Consistent Note-Taking Habit
The real value of digital note-taking comes from consistency. Using the same app and structure for every meeting helps you build a reliable system. Over time, this makes note-taking feel more natural and less like an extra task.
You can create simple templates to guide your notes, such as sections for key points, decisions, and next steps. This keeps your notes clear and easy to review. A consistent format also helps you focus on what matters most during each meeting.
